Cookies

Cookies and tracking

A cookie is a small text file that is placed on your device by a web page server. Cookies cannot be used to run programs or deliver viruses to your computer, and a cookie can only be read by a web server in the domain that issued it to you.

This website does not currently use cookies for analytics, advertising or tracking, and it does not require cookies to display practice information or to use the browser-only patient forms.

Most web browsers let you review, block or delete cookies through your browser settings. If the practice later introduces website features that rely on cookies, this statement will be updated to describe them and the choices available to you.

Protected health information

HIPAA and your health information

As a healthcare provider, The Medical Partners Group is a covered entity under the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act of 1996 (HIPAA). Protected health information that we collect in the course of providing care, such as your medical records, treatment information, and billing records, is used and disclosed in accordance with HIPAA, its implementing regulations, and applicable state law.

This Statement of Privacy governs information collected through this website. Our handling of your protected health information is governed by our Notice of Privacy Practices, which describes how your health information may be used and disclosed and how you can exercise your rights, including requesting access to your records, requesting corrections, and receiving an accounting of disclosures. A copy of the Notice of Privacy Practices is available at our office and on request.
